About the Role

This position operates as an Electronics Mechanic located at the Gulf Coast Veterans Health Care System, within the Engineering Department. He/she may be permanently located in Biloxi, MS or Pensacola, FL but may perform work at any of our outlying outpatient clinics. The purpose of the position is to install, modify, troubleshoot, maintain, test, calibrate, adjust, overhaul and repair a wide variety of highly complex integral electronic and electromechanical equipment.

What You'll Do

  • Duties: Performs as journeyman level Electronic Mechanic.
  • Repairs and maintains electronics including fire alarm systems, nurse call systems, security systems and cameras.
  • Troubleshoots, maintains, completes preventive maintenance, major and minor repairs, etc of secondary electrical equipment systems.
  • Demonstrates an excellent knowledge of electrical field and fully understands the National Electrical Code.
  • Diagnoses trouble and makes necessary repairs/adjustments down to the component level with minor supervision.
  • Utilizes a broad knowledge of analog and digital electrical theory, electronics, and mechanisms.
  • Performs work efficiently and in accordance with existing codes and directives.
  • Performs preventive maintenance, repairs, and modifications to a variety of electronic equipment including nurse call, panic alarm, and camera systems.
  • Interprets a variety of electronic schematics, wiring diagrams, drawings, charts,specification, and electrical prints to properly troubleshoot and repair systems.
  • Troubleshoots and repairs systems with minimal down time.
  • Troubleshoots test equipment properly.
  • Installs, tests, adjusts, and modify all types of electronic and electrical equipment.
  • Analyzes difficulties quickly, replaces or repairs and ensure work is performed efficiently in accordance with existing codes and directives.
  • Works closely with Engineering Project Section to ensure all specifications, Federal, state, and local regulations, VA Regulations, NFPA, NEC, TJC, and OSHA are all met.
